Apple Cider Vinegar Produce Cleaner
This is a quick and easy method to get as much of the pesticide residue off of our produce as possible.

Instructions
Combine the apple cider vinegar with the water in a bowl.
Add your produce to the bowl and let it sit for 5 minutes. It’s best if you can stir it frequently during those 5 minutes.
Take the produce out of the bowl and rinse very well.
Pat dry harder fruits like apples and allow softer fruits like berries to air dry completely on a towel.
